Why Geometry Is a Challenging Subject for Many Students in Menlo Park, CA


Geometry requires students to think visually and logically. Unlike arithmetic or algebra, which often rely on formulas and calculations, geometry demands understanding shapes, angles, and spatial relationships. This can be difficult for students who are more comfortable with numbers than with visual concepts.


Building a strong foundation in geometry is essential. It supports success in advanced math courses like trigonometry and calculus. It also plays a key role in standardized tests such as the SAT and ACT, which include geometry questions. Common Reasons Students Fall Behind in Geometry


Difficulty Visualizing Shapes, Angles, and Spatial Relationships


Many students struggle to picture geometric figures in their minds. This makes it hard to understand concepts like congruence, similarity, and transformations. Without strong visualization skills, solving problems involving 3D shapes or coordinate geometry becomes frustrating.


Struggling with Proofs and Logical Reasoning


Geometry introduces formal proofs, which require clear, step-by-step logical arguments. Students often find this new way of thinking confusing. They may not know how to start a proof or how to connect statements logically. This can lead to incomplete or incorrect answers and lower confidence.


Gaps in Prior Math Knowledge


Geometry builds on skills from earlier math courses, especially algebra. Students who have weak algebra skills may find it hard to manipulate equations or understand variables within geometric contexts. Arithmetic gaps can also slow progress, making it difficult to keep up with new concepts.


Lack of Consistent Practice or Study Routines


Geometry requires regular practice to master. Students who do not have effective study habits or who skip practice sessions often fall behind. Without consistent review, concepts become harder to recall and apply during tests.


Test Anxiety and Low Confidence


Many students experience anxiety when facing geometry exams. This can cause them to rush through problems or freeze when stuck. Low confidence often results from repeated struggles, creating a cycle that is hard to break without support.
